Abstract: 1. In the cyclopropanation of mono- and polyolefins by diazomethane in the presence of palladium compounds, strained intracyclic and terminal double bonds are initially cyclopropanated with high selectivity. 2. The cyclopropanation of olefins proceeds through a step involving the reaction of diazomethane with a Π-olefinic complex of zero-valent palladium formed upon the reduction of the palladium compounds introduced as the catalyst by diazomethane.
